Determining Slow Procedure Issues

When fixing lift technology for slow-moving procedure problems, a methodical method to recognizing the root reason is essential. Slow operation can be brought on by different factors, including mechanical issues, electrical troubles, or perhaps problems with the control system. The initial step in determining the root cause of sluggish procedure is to perform a visual evaluation of the lift components. Try to find any type of indications of damage, such as torn wires, leaking hydraulic fluid, or worn-out pulley-blocks.


Next, check the electrical connections to make certain that all elements are effectively attached and functioning. Damaged circuitry or loosened connections can result in reduce operation or total breakdown of the lift system. Furthermore, it is essential to check the control system to figure out if the issue hinges on the programs or sensing units.


If the visual inspection and electric checks do not disclose the origin of the slow-moving operation, further diagnostic tests may be needed. Taking On Hydraulic System Malfunctions



The efficiency of hydraulic systems in lifts depends heavily on the appropriate functioning of different parts within the system. When hydraulic systems breakdown in lifts, it can cause operational disturbances and safety and security problems. One common issue is hydraulic liquid leak, which can occur because of worn-out seals, loosened connections, or harmed cylinders. To tackle this trouble, service technicians need to conduct a detailed examination to identify the resource browse around this site of the leakage and change any type of faulty components immediately.


An additional frequent hydraulic system malfunction is a loss of pressure, which can result from air going into the system, fluid contamination, or pump ineffectiveness. Professionals can resolve this by bleeding the system to remove air, replacing contaminated liquid, or servicing the pump as required. Handling Electric Component Failures



Resolving electrical component failings in lift technology demands a methodical strategy to identifying and solving issues to keep functional capability and safety standards. When running into electrical issues in lift systems, it is critical to initial perform a comprehensive assessment of the electric elements, including control panels, wiring, sensing units, and circuit boards. Any indications of damage, corrosion, loosened links, or burned aspects ought to be thoroughly kept in mind and attended to immediately to prevent more difficulties.


In the situation of electrical part failures, it is vital to follow supplier guidelines for repairing and repair service procedures. This might involve testing the elements making use of multimeters, oscilloscopes, or various other diagnostic devices to pinpoint the exact resource of the malfunction. In addition, having a thorough understanding of the lift's electrical schematics and circuitry diagrams can aid in identifying and remedying problems efficiently.
